Orenburg Woman Brutally Murdered; Systemic Failures Exposed
A 24-year-old woman was brutally murdered in her Orenburg apartment on April 5th by her 30-year-old partner, who confessed to the crime due to jealousy; neighbors had repeatedly reported disturbances at the apartment, but authorities failed to intervene.

Four Jailed for London Stabbing Murder
Four men were jailed for the November 11, 2023, murder of Anselam Senaj in London; the attack involved a planned ambush using knives, motivated by drug-related issues. One attacker, Muhammad Saqib Khan, received a life sentence with a minimum term of 26 years.

Menendez Brothers Seek Sentence Reduction in New Hearing
Erik and Lyle Menendez, convicted in 1996 for murdering their parents, will have a new hearing to potentially reduce their life sentences due to new evidence of alleged parental abuse and their improved conduct in prison; however, the newly elected district attorney initially opposed the reduction.

NJ Woman Accused of Hiring Tinder Hitman to Kill Ex-Police Officer, Daughter
Jaclyn Diiorio, 26, of New Jersey, was arrested for allegedly plotting to kill her ex-boyfriend, a Philadelphia police officer, and his daughter through a hitman she contacted on Tinder; she faces two counts of first-degree attempted murder and other charges.

Escaped Murderer Accused of Killing Mexican Police Commander
A California inmate serving life for murder, Cesar Hernandez, escaped on December 2nd, and is now accused of killing Mexican Police Commander Abigail Esparza Reyes on Wednesday during a law enforcement apprehension attempt; a $35,000 reward is offered for his capture.

Lawyers Challenge Death Penalty in UnitedHealth CEO Murder Case
Luigi Mangione's lawyers are challenging the U.S. government's decision to seek the death penalty for the murder of UnitedHealth Group executive Brian Thompson, arguing the decision was politically motivated and violated government protocols; the case awaits Mangione's plea in federal court.

Husband Arrested for Murder of Wife in Danilov
In Danilov, Yaroslavl Oblast, 39-year-old Andrey Mankov murdered his 37-year-old wife, Maryana, on April 10th, following escalating arguments related to their impending divorce. Andrey was immediately arrested, and an investigation is underway.

Mother Sues Ministry of Justice After Son's Murder by Parole Violator
Joe Pooley, 22, was murdered in August 2018 by Sebastian Smith, who was on license from prison but should have been recalled; his mother is suing the Ministry of Justice for failing to recall Smith, highlighting systemic failures within the probation service.

Mother Fights for Son's Return After Ex-Husband's Murder Conviction
A British-Egyptian mother is fighting to regain custody of her 10-year-old son, who was taken by her ex-husband, a convicted murderer, in Egypt; an Egyptian court has granted her custody, but his location remains unknown.
